dysbasia /dys·ba·sia/ (dis-ba´zhah) difficulty in walking, especially that due to nervous lesion.
dysbasia [disbā′zhə] difficulty in walking caused by a nerve lesion or lameness associated with atherosclerosis. dysbasia difficulty in walking, especially that due to a nervous lesion.
